The First Thing a Publisher Does with a New Design Bundle

My workflow always starts by placing the asset into real publishing contexts. I drop the ‘Mom Mommy’ graphics onto a blank blog featured image canvas, preview them as a Pinterest pin thumbnail, and slot them into a newsletter header template. The bundle’s structure—with 30 total files across PNG, SVG, and EPS formats in white, black, and color variations—means I’m not hunting for a single perfect file. Instead, I’m matching the graphic to the background and mood of the specific content piece. This adaptability is crucial for maintaining a consistent visual identity across a content ecosystem.

When to Use a More Selective Approach

While versatile, graphic design assets like this bundle should be used carefully in certain publishing scenarios. On very text-heavy blog images, a more complex design element might clutter the message. For serious professional niches or corporate content, the inherently feminine and playful style might not align. In small mobile thumbnails, ensure the chosen variation has enough contrast and simplified detail to remain readable. Avoid placing these designs on already busy layouts or low-contrast backgrounds where they might disappear.
